I agree. Talking more about a diagnosis does not in itself decrease stigma. That's especially true when people claiming to have expertise talk only about the negative sides of a diagnosis, or the harm that it does. I think Borderline in particular is such an interesting one. This diagnosis is linked to the experience of severe trauma, and yet borderlines are treated like villains--rather like survivors of sexual abuse are treated like potential sexual abusers rather than victims, regardless of how we actually behave or how other people behave towards us. Stigmatizing someone makes it far more likely that they will be further harmed, at which point they are easy to blame.
